What you'll be doing:

Building on our success, a key initiative for the AXA Motor Trade Specialist Unit is to enhance our offering in the market place by introducing Underwriting Assistants, who will work closely with our existing team of experienced underwriters.

You will be the focal point for specific brokers and will own the onboarding of pre-identified business for these brokers.

You will support the underwriters with core underwriting activities across both new and existing business disciplines, which will contribute to the high standards are customers have to come to expect.


To be an Underwriting Assistant in our Motor Trade Speciality Unit Team, you will have a proven track record in delivering excellent customer service.

You may already be working in the insurance industry or just starting out in your career, either way full training will provided to ensure your are successful in the role.

What we offer:

One of the best things about joining AXA is our rewards package.

At AXA UK, we're appreciative of the people who work for us and our rewards package is reviewed regularly to reflect that.


You can expect to receive:

  • Competitive annual salary dependent on experience
  • Annual company & performancebased bonus
  • Contributory pension scheme (up to 12% employer contributions)
  • Life Assurance (up to 10 x annual salary)
  • 25 days annual leave plus Bank Holidays
  • Opportunity to buy up to 5 extra days leave or sell up to 5 days leave
  • AXA employee discounts
  • Gym benefits
